Oklahoma Christian Hunts for Series Split Against UT Permian Basin in Senior Sunday Showdown
Oklahoma Christian Eagles aim to split the series with the UT Permian Basin Falcons on Senior Sunday, featuring a senior ceremony before the first pitch.
By the Numbers- Oklahoma Christian record: 11-38 overall, 11-36 in conference
- UT Permian Basin record: 29-20 overall, 27-20 in conference
- The Eagles grabbed an early lead of 6-3 in the second inning
- Micheal Buckley contributed a home run in the bottom of the fifth inning
- UT Permian Basin secured a 10-6 lead by the fifth inning
- The Eagles fought back but ultimately lost in game three
The Eagles are gearing up for game four on Sunday, April 28th, with hopes of clinching a series split and honoring their senior players before the game.
